Effect of Apical Third Enlargement to Different Taper and Master Apical Preparation Size on Periapical Healing and Postoperative Pain After Primary Single Sitting Non Surgical Root Canal Treatment

Study summary

To Determine Effect Of Apical Third enlargement To Different Taper And Master Apical Preparation Size On Periapical Healing And Postoperative Pain After Primary Single Sitting Non Surgical Root Canal Treatment : A Randomized Clinical Trial

Inclusion Criteria: 1. 18-65 years of age of either sex 2. Asymptomatic teeth having pulpal necrosis with apical periodontitis in a mandibular molar (no response to EPT or cold test) 3. Radiographic evidence of periapical radiolucency corresponding to a periapical index (PAI) score \>/=3 in mesial root of mandibular molars Exclusion Criteria: 1. Patients who were medically compromised 2. Patients with initial apical binding file (IABF) size more than 20 3. Pregnancy; lactation \& contraceptives. 4.
